Covid-19- eight deaths, 510 new cases in U’khand

Saturday, 12 February 2022 | PNS | Dehradun

The state health department reported deaths of eight patients from Covid-19 in different parts of Uttarakhand on Friday. It also reported 510 new cases of the disease on the day. A total of 1,348 patients were declared cured from the disease on Friday.

The state health department has so far detected 87,787 new cases of the disease from January 1 this year till date. A total of 78,093 patients have recovered from the disease so far in this year while 225 patients have died in the state since January 1 this year. The recovery percentage of the disease was at 88.96 per cent on Friday. The positivity rate of the disease was reported at 2.68 per cent on the day.  

The authorities reported the death of three patients at Kailash Hospital Dehradun on Friday while one patient each was reported dead at  Government Doon Medical College (GDMC) Hospital Dehradun, Mahant Indiresh hospital, Metro hospital Haridwar, Military hospital Roorkee and B C Joshi hospital (DRDO) Nainital on Friday.

 The health department reported 148 new patients from Dehradun, 85 from Almora, 45 from Haridwar and 44 from Pauri on Friday.

The active case count of Covid-19 in the state is now at 6,697.  Dehradun with 3,481 cases is at the top of the table of active cases while Pauri has 974 active cases of the disease which is followed by Champawat district with 623 active cases. Bageshwar is at the bottom of the table with 45 active cases of the disease.  In the ongoing vaccination drive  30,350 people were vaccinated in 1241 sessions in the state held on Friday.
